Acupuncture
A form of alternative medicine and a key component of traditional Chinese medicine involving the insertion of thin needles into the body at specific points to alleviate pain and treat various health conditions.
Homeopathy
A system of alternative medicine based on the principle that like cures like, where diseases are treated with minute doses of natural substances that in larger amounts would produce symptoms of the disease.
Herbalism
The practice of using herbs and plants for medicinal or therapeutic purposes, often part of traditional or alternative medicine systems.
